FREEDOM (SLAVERY)
Our pride was taken
Our fate was decided
Our lives was meaningless
We suffered for no reason.
We were separated from our families
We were sold like a piece of clothing
We became slaves due to debts,food and servitudes.
We were beaten, starved, whipped and tortured
We wore chains as if it were the Royal jewelries
We were murdered without a second thought.
Our females were raped and molested
To satisfy their sexual urge
We dare not disobey orders
We dare not make our own choices.
We sailed on sea waters day after day
Dying of starvation and malnutrition
Anyone who didn't survive the sailing
was thrown into the sea.
Surviving the voyage was our horror
We were trapped in bondage against our will
Our legs,hands and mouth were in shackles
We lie cupped against one another like spoons.
Our masters were just too cruel to humanity
They hated us with passion
They treated us like we were nothing
Animals were better of than us.
They hated our skin and existence.
We were rode on like horses
Toiling night and day like ants
Having no rest whatsoever
Making us walk naked like a mad human.
But now! The struggle is over
Look at my hands, I'm free!
Free like an eagle soaring high
Free from slavery and captivity.
Yes! Free from the life I didn't choose
Free from the years of punishment
Free from the years of suffering for no cause.
Oh Yes! I'm free!
My worst nightmare is gone!
